    Patch 5.4.2 - Raid Browser
    Patch 5.4.2 updated the old Raid Browser interface to work across all realms for Ordos, Celestials, and Siege of Orgrimmar Flex wings. This has made finding a group much quicker, allowing you to list your character or your own group in the Browser, as well as a comment.

    The Raid Browser also passes along other information that isn't displayed by the default UI, as well as allowing anyone to message anyone listed for a raid, which could allow for enterprising addon authors to create an alternative listing view that would allow other users of the addon to share information such as achievements, number of boss kills, and groups for other things by using hidden whispers. This could be done without requiring people to make a mess of their friends list with random battletags or impacting performance when not looking for a group.



    Addon - LFRAdvanced
    Using the additional information passed along by the game, LFRAdvanced will make the default Browser UI slightly more useful by displaying the item level of players looking for a group, the item level of players in a group, and the group item level. The item level is provided by the game, which uses your maximum item level, rather than equipped item level.

    It also shows other stats that are passed along by the game, but not normally displayed in the window. If you want to disable those stats, you can do "/script LFRAdvancedOptions.ShowStats=false".

    It will also add a button to open the Raid Browser to the frame used to queue for PvE activities. The addon is still rough around the edges, but is a nice improvement over the default listing UI.



    Dampening Hotfix Incoming
    Originally Posted by Blizzard (Blue Tracker / Official Forums)
    No need for alarm – we’ll be hotfixing Dampening back to a 10-minute start time (with Arena matches ending at 20 minutes).

    As you might be aware, the WoW Arena Invitational at BlizzCon was configured to have Dampening begin at 5 minutes, with a 15-minute round timer. Those changes were intended solely for BlizzCon, but made it over to live servers as part of the 5.4.2 patch. Again, this was unintentional, and we’ll be hotfixing things back to normal ASAP.

    Dismiss Pet and Arenas
    Originally Posted by Blizzard (Blue Tracker / Official Forums)
    This change was intentional. Unfortunately, it didn't make it into the patch notes.

    Dismiss Pet was frequently being used to bypass cooldowns on certain pet abilities, such as Roar of Sacrifice, or to swap out a dangerously wounded pet for one at full health. Neither of those were intended behavior. Furthermore, our design is that choosing your pet should feel similar to choosing a glyph or talent during pre-match preparation.

    With this change, Hunters are able to switch pets during the pre-match preparation period, but unable to dismiss them once the match has begun.

    Patch 5.4.2 In-Game Store
    When you go to purchase in game, you click the "Buy Now" option (after selecting the pet or mount you want) and an additional window will open saying you're being connected to the Shop. You'll then get another confirmation window that explains how you'll be charged. (I believe if you want to change this, you have to change that in your Battle.net Account options on the site.) The transaction should only finalize when you click the "Buy Now" button again.
